SCHG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2021 in Review

840 of the 6,498 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ab US Large-Cap Growth ETF (SCHG) for Q4 2021, worth a combined $9.55B — up 19% from $8B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 148 funds opened new SCHG positions and 31 closed out — a net gain of 117 holders — while 288 added to existing stakes and 262 trimmed.

The largest buyer was SEI Investments, adding an estimated $258M. The largest seller was Harbour Investments, cutting an estimated $49.6M.
